Skip to content

Commit 8b90d4a

Browse files
Allow for tagged values for a few more rabbitmq.conf settings
1 parent bd1e953 commit 8b90d4a

File tree

11 files changed

+17
-17
lines changed

11 files changed

+17
-17
lines changed

deps/rabbit/priv/schema/rabbit.schema

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-706,7 +706,7 @@ end}.
706706
]}.
707707

708708
{mapping, "default_users.$name.password", "rabbit.default_users", [
709-
{datatype, string}
709+
{datatype, [tagged_binary, binary]}
710710
]}.
711711

712712
{mapping, "default_users.$name.configure", "rabbit.default_users", [

deps/rabbit/test/config_schema_SUITE_data/rabbit.snippets

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-182,7 +182,7 @@ ssl_options.fail_if_no_peer_cert = true",
182182
[{rabbit, [{default_users, [
183183
{<<"a">>, [{<<"vhost_pattern">>, "banana"},
184184
{<<"tags">>, [administrator, operator]},
185-
{<<"password">>, "SECRET"},
185+
{<<"password">>, <<"SECRET">>},
186186
{<<"read">>, ".*"}]}]}]}],
187187
[]},
188188

@@ -510,7 +510,7 @@ tcp_listen_options.exit_on_close = false",
510510
[{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
511511
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
512512
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
513-
{password,"t0p$3kRe7"}]}]}],
513+
{password,<<"t0p$3kRe7">>}]}]}],
514514
[]},
515515
{ssl_options_tls_ver_old,
516516
"listeners.ssl.1 = 5671

deps/rabbitmq_auth_backend_http/priv/schema/rabbitmq_auth_backend_http.schema

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-116,7 +116,7 @@ end}.
116116
[{datatype, {enum, [true, false]}}]}.
117117

118118
{mapping, "auth_http.ssl_options.password", "rabbitmq_auth_backend_http.ssl_options.password",
119-
[{datatype, string}]}.
119+
[{datatype, [tagged_binary, binary]}]}.
120120

121121
{mapping, "auth_http.ssl_options.psk_identity", "rabbitmq_auth_backend_http.ssl_options.psk_identity",
122122
[{datatype, string}]}.

deps/rabbitmq_auth_backend_http/test/config_schema_SUITE_data/rabbitmq_auth_backend_http.snippets

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-78,7 +78,7 @@
7878
[{cacertfile,"test/config_schema_SUITE_data/certs/invalid_cacert.pem"},
7979
{certfile,"test/config_schema_SUITE_data/certs/invalid_cert.pem"},
8080
{keyfile,"test/config_schema_SUITE_data/certs/invalid_key.pem"},
81-
{password,"t0p$3kRe7"}]}]}],
81+
{password,<<"t0p$3kRe7">>}]}]}],
8282
[]},
8383
{ssl_options_tls_versions,
8484
"auth_http.ssl_options.cacertfile = test/config_schema_SUITE_data/certs/invalid_cacert.pem

deps/rabbitmq_management/priv/schema/rabbitmq_management.schema

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-87,7 +87,7 @@ end}.
8787
{mapping, "management.ssl.cacertfile", "rabbitmq_management.ssl_config.cacertfile",
8888
[{datatype, string}, {validators, ["file_accessible"]}]}.
8989
{mapping, "management.ssl.password", "rabbitmq_management.ssl_config.password",
90-
[{datatype, string}]}.
90+
[{datatype, [tagged_binary, binary]}]}.
9191

9292
{mapping, "management.ssl.verify", "rabbitmq_management.ssl_config.verify", [
9393
{datatype, {enum, [verify_peer, verify_none]}}]}.
@@ -295,7 +295,7 @@ end}.
295295
[{datatype, {enum, [true, false]}}]}.
296296

297297
{mapping, "management.listener.ssl_opts.password", "rabbitmq_management.listener.ssl_opts.password",
298-
[{datatype, string}]}.
298+
[{datatype, [tagged_binary, binary]}]}.
299299

300300
{mapping, "management.listener.ssl_opts.psk_identity", "rabbitmq_management.listener.ssl_opts.psk_identity",
301301
[{datatype, string}]}.

deps/rabbitmq_trust_store/priv/schema/rabbitmq_trust_store.schema

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-124,7 +124,7 @@ end}.
124124
[{datatype, {enum, [true, false]}}]}.
125125

126126
{mapping, "trust_store.ssl_options.password", "rabbitmq_trust_store.ssl_options.password",
127-
[{datatype, string}]}.
127+
[{datatype, [tagged_binary, binary]}]}.
128128

129129
{mapping, "trust_store.ssl_options.psk_identity", "rabbitmq_trust_store.ssl_options.psk_identity",
130130
[{datatype, string}]}.

deps/rabbitmq_trust_store/test/config_schema_SUITE_data/rabbitmq_trust_store.snippets

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-24,5 +24,5 @@
2424
{url,"https://example.com"},
2525
{ssl_options,
2626
[{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
27-
{password,"i_am_password"}]}]}],
27+
{password,<<"i_am_password">>}]}]}],
2828
[rabbitmq_trust_store]}].

deps/rabbitmq_web_mqtt/priv/schema/rabbitmq_web_mqtt.schema

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,7 @@
5656
{mapping, "web_mqtt.ssl.cacertfile", "rabbitmq_web_mqtt.ssl_config.cacertfile",
5757
[{datatype, string}, {validators, ["file_accessible"]}]}.
5858
{mapping, "web_mqtt.ssl.password", "rabbitmq_web_mqtt.ssl_config.password",
59-
[{datatype, string}]}.
59+
[{datatype, [tagged_binary, binary]}]}.
6060

6161
{translation,
6262
"rabbitmq_web_mqtt.ssl_config",

deps/rabbitmq_web_mqtt/test/config_schema_SUITE_data/rabbitmq_web_mqtt.snippets

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-85,7 +85,7 @@
8585
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
8686
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
8787
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
88-
{password,"changeme"}]}]}],
88+
{password,<<"changeme">>}]}]}],
8989
[rabbitmq_web_mqtt]},
9090

9191
{ssl,
@@ -108,7 +108,7 @@
108108
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
109109
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
110110
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
111-
{password,"changeme"},
111+
{password,<<"changeme">>},
112112

113113
{versions,['tlsv1.2','tlsv1.1']}
114114
]}]}],
@@ -145,7 +145,7 @@
145145
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
146146
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
147147
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
148-
{password,"changeme"},
148+
{password,<<"changeme">>},
149149

150150
{honor_cipher_order, true},
151151
{honor_ecc_order, true},

deps/rabbitmq_web_stomp/priv/schema/rabbitmq_web_stomp.schema

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-65,7 +65,7 @@
6565
{mapping, "web_stomp.ssl.cacertfile", "rabbitmq_web_stomp.ssl_config.cacertfile",
6666
[{datatype, string}, {validators, ["file_accessible"]}]}.
6767
{mapping, "web_stomp.ssl.password", "rabbitmq_web_stomp.ssl_config.password",
68-
[{datatype, string}]}.
68+
[{datatype, [tagged_binary, binary]}]}.
6969

7070
{translation,
7171
"rabbitmq_web_stomp.ssl_config",

deps/rabbitmq_web_stomp/test/config_schema_SUITE_data/rabbitmq_web_stomp.snippets

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-79,7 +79,7 @@
7979
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
8080
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
8181
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
82-
{password,"changeme"}]}]}],
82+
{password,<<"changeme">>}]}]}],
8383
[rabbitmq_web_stomp]},
8484

8585
{ssl,
@@ -99,7 +99,7 @@
9999
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
100100
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
101101
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
102-
{password,"changeme"},
102+
{password,<<"changeme">>},
103103

104104
{versions,['tlsv1.2','tlsv1.1']}
105105
]}]}],
@@ -136,7 +136,7 @@
136136
{certfile,"test/config_schema_SUITE_data/certs/cert.pem"},
137137
{keyfile,"test/config_schema_SUITE_data/certs/key.pem"},
138138
{cacertfile,"test/config_schema_SUITE_data/certs/cacert.pem"},
139-
{password,"changeme"},
139+
{password,<<"changeme">>},
140140

141141
{honor_cipher_order, true},
142142
{honor_ecc_order, true},

0 commit comments

Comments
 (0)